C<span>ompared to the desert fennec, you might expect the arctic fox to have shorter ears.
Given that the desert fennec fox lives in the desert, where it is quite dry and hot, and the arctic fox lives in a place where it is extremely cold, by analogy, if the first fox has long ears, the second one will have shorter ears. Because the locations they live in are quite different, their ears are going to be each other's opposites.

Genetic modification, also known as genetic engineering, refers to the use of biotechnology for the genetic manipulation of an organism.
This process involves altering the genetic makeup of an organism in order to produce improved and better organism. The organism produced with the use of this technique is known as the genetically modified organism.
